Transaction 33a0312d9ae85f0ed9396d70c8d86b5d706818498a87a6c476fcd28c5e360fc2

1 Input
2 Outputs
  • 33a0312d9ae85f0ed9396d70c8d86b5d706818498a87a6c476fcd28c5e360fc2:0
  • value  4536157
    address  3JWUxNMsKfHqQAdL7BJqW58NLGWBYtdqar
  • 33a0312d9ae85f0ed9396d70c8d86b5d706818498a87a6c476fcd28c5e360fc2:1
  • value  1134389872
    address  1D3Az6H4GYccitx1a1UpTXUbcXbm79KV3S